ustats: R Interface to Python Tools for Computing Higher-Order U-Statistics

Provides an R interface to the Python package 'u-stats' <https://pypi.org/project/u-stats/> for efficient computation of higher-order U-statistics using Einstein summation notation, implementing the methods of Chen, Zhang, and Liu (2025) <doi:10.48550/arXiv.2508.12627>. The package automatically converts R objects to 'NumPy' or 'PyTorch' tensors via 'reticulate' and supports GPU acceleration when 'PyTorch' with 'CUDA' is available. Python dependencies are declared via 'reticulate' and can be installed automatically on first use. Designed for large-scale statistical estimation where numerical stability and performance are critical.
